glEvalPoint
glEvalPoint1, glEvalPoint2: generate and evaluate a single point in a mesh.
C Specification
void glEvalPoint1(
GLint i)
void glEvalPoint2(
GLint i,
GLint j)
Parameters
i Specifies the integer value for grid domain variable i.
j Specifies the integer value for grid domain variable j (glEvalPoint2
only).
Description
glMapGrid and glEvalMesh are used in tandem to efficiently generate and evaluate a
series of evenly spaced map domain values. glEvalPoint can be used to evaluate a single
grid point in the same grid space that is traversed by glEvalMesh. Calling glEvalPoint1
is equivalent to calling
